FRANCHISE CUSTOMER ENGAGEMENTS Progressing with key customers towards fleet deployments Demonstrating safety and KPIs Working with Fortune 100 customers to prove “demonstrated safety” in the field New technology must be vetted before adopting on a large scale Will become another differentiating factor for AR Examples: Job safety analyses (JSA) Autonomy reliability testing Cyber security audits API integration Developing blueprint to duplicate with other customers Case studies with each customer Shorten sales cycle for next customer

 

 

INDUSTRY LEADERSHIP POSITION GROWS U.S. regulatory leadership AR granted 7 new sites for Automated BVLOS operations, demonstrating scalability of waivers AR invited to join FAA BVLOS Aviation Rulemaking Committee (ARC) AR CEO, Reese Mozer, appointed to Board of Commercial Drone Alliance (CDA) Attracting world’s best talent Tracy Lamb joins as Senior Advisor of Regulatory Affairs & Safety Gretchen West joins as Senior Advisor of Business Development Adding talent from MIT Lincoln Labs, GE Aviation, Boston Dynamics, Optimus Ride, BAE Systems, Soft Robotics, Amazon Robotics, Google, iRobot, Red Hat, Textron, and others Executing growth plan, we laid out previously Hiring is on - target : AR team is now ~60 people and growing Manufacturing ramp up on - target : 30+ systems on order for delivery in 2022 New HQ nearly complete : June 5th occupancy Industry leadership, advocacy, and influence continues to grow

OULOOK | KEY BUSINESS TARGETS Expect to secure orders from at least 5 Railroads Maintain $20 million bookings goal for 2022 Secure new European Track - to - Train development program Secure purchase order for International market Expect to secure Scout System Ρ orders from at least 10 customers Maintain target of 30 Scout System Ρ orders for 2022 Expect to secure at least one customer reorder for fleet deployment Expect to announce new feature offerings in partnership with customers
